Comprehending Your Lawn's Watering Requirements
How do you determine your yard's watering needs? Start by observing your grass's shade and structure. It's time to water if it looks dull or starts to wilt. You should likewise consider the kind of yard you have; some ranges need more moisture than others. Monitoring rainfall is essential, also. Your grass most likely demands supplemental watering. if it hasn't rained a lot in the last week.
Press a screwdriver right into the dirt; if it's difficult to permeate, your yard is completely dry and requires water. By keeping an eye on these aspects, you can assure your lawn obtains the best quantity of water without overdoing it - Drip Foundation.

Planning Your Lawn Sprinkler System Design
How do you ensure every edge of your backyard obtains the appropriate amount of water? Begin by examining your landscape's unique attributes, consisting of flower beds, trees, and lawn locations. Step the dimensions of your lawn and note any kind of barriers like walkways or fences. This'll aid you picture exactly how to successfully distribute your lawn sprinkler system.
Following, consider the types of lawn sprinklers you'll use. Dealt with, turning, or drip systems each offer various requirements. Separate your backyard right into zones based on sun exposure and plant demands. Group similar plants with each other for reliable watering.
Ultimately, illustration a format that includes the location and insurance coverage location of each sprinkler head. Make certain there suffices overlap between zones to stay clear of dry spots. By preparing very carefully, you'll ensure your lawn sprinkler gives consistent insurance coverage and maintains your yard prospering.

Site Analysis Basics
Prior to you immerse on your own in mounting your sprinkler system, performing a thorough website assessment is necessary. Beginning by examining your landscape's size and form, keeping in mind any slopes or uneven areas that could affect water circulation. Identify existing features like trees, blossom beds, and pathways that might obstruct sprinkler insurance coverage. Check your soil type, as this affects drainage and sprinkling demands. Do not fail to remember to gauge the distance to water resources and consider local water regulations. Observe sunlight patterns throughout the day to establish which locations require even more or much less watering. By taking these actions, you'll set a solid foundation for your lawn sprinkler system, guaranteeing it operates effectively and successfully customized to your particular landscaping demands.

Typical Setup Errors to Stay Clear Of
When installing your lawn sprinkler, neglecting crucial details can lead to costly mistakes that affect its effectiveness. One typical mistake is improper spacing in between lawn pop over here sprinkler heads. If they're too much apart, some areas may dry, while overlapping insurance coverage can cause water waste.
Another blunder is ignoring to make up your dirt type. Various soils take in water at varying rates, so adjust your system accordingly. In addition, stopping working to look for below ground utilities prior to digging can cause significant damage and security dangers.
Don't forget concerning the format of your yard. Installing heads as well close to wall surfaces or fencings can obstruct water circulation and hinder insurance coverage. Lastly, validate you have the proper stress setups. Expensive stress can damage your system, while too low can leave your plants parched. By avoiding these common challenges, you'll set your lawn sprinkler system up for success.
Seasonal Upkeep Tips for Your Automatic Sprinkler
To maintain your lawn sprinkler running efficiently throughout the year, it's vital to carry out seasonal maintenance. In the springtime, check your system for any damages brought on by winter months weather condition. Look for broken heads, leakages, and validate your timer is functioning properly. Adjust your sprinkler heads to stay clear of sprinkling walkways or driveways.
During the summer, monitor your system's performance. Confirm the insurance coverage is sufficient, and make adjustments as required. It's additionally a good concept to clean the nozzles and filters to avoid blockages.
In wintertime, take the time to evaluate your system's format and make notes for any type of enhancements you would certainly such as to carry out in the springtime. Normal seasonal maintenance will certainly extend the life of your lawn sprinkler system and boost its performance.

What Winterization Steps Should I Take for My Lawn Sprinkler?
To winterize your lawn sprinkler system, you'll need to drain the pipes, burn out the lines with pressed air, and protect exposed parts. This avoids freezing damages and assurances your system's all set for springtime.
